Keywords and Search Strategies
The first thing is to learn a few basic Russian words! Seriously, even a little bit of Russian can go a long way. Use search terms in Russian to broaden your results. For example, if you're looking for videos about cats, try searching for "кошки" (koshki), the Russian word for cats. Then, try combining Russian and English keywords. For instance, search for "Russian cooking" (in English) and "Russian cuisine" (in Russian) to get the most comprehensive results. Don't be afraid to experiment with different search terms and phrases. YouTube's algorithm is pretty good at figuring out what you mean, even if your spelling isn't perfect. Also, use YouTube's filters to refine your search. You can filter by upload date, video duration, and even video quality. This can be especially helpful if you're looking for the latest videos or videos with specific features. Consider using translation tools, too. Google Translate, for example, can translate video titles and descriptions, allowing you to quickly understand what the videos are about. This can be a huge time saver, especially if you're not fluent in Russian.

Gaming Channels: The Russian Gaming Scene
Gaming is HUGE on Russian YouTube. If you're a gamer, you're in for a treat. Look for channels dedicated to popular games like "World of Tanks," "CS:GO," and "Minecraft," which have massive followings. Streamers regularly broadcast live gameplay, creating a sense of community around the games. Additionally, there are channels focused on reviews, game guides, and esports, catering to different interests. For example, search for channels that specialize in specific game genres or games. Channels like "Kuplinov Play" provide entertaining playthroughs with humorous commentary, while channels dedicated to esports often offer live streams and highlights of professional tournaments. This helps broaden your knowledge of the gaming scene.
Comedy and Entertainment: Laughing with Russians
Russian humor can be unique, and comedy channels are a great way to experience it. Look for skits, parodies, and sketch comedy channels. Many creators focus on everyday life, social issues, or historical references, providing a glimpse into Russian culture through a comedic lens. Comedy channels are a fantastic way to learn about Russian culture and colloquial language. Also, find channels that create reaction videos, commentary, and stand-up comedy performances. Channels like "+100500" were once very popular. The comedic approach is quite unique and can be a good entry point. Moreover, look at channels that focus on creating viral videos, pranks, or challenges. This form of entertainment is very popular, and provides a lighthearted look at life in Russia.
